Why Community-Wide Deck Replacement Makes Sense
Coordinated townhome deck replacement offers compelling advantages over individual unit replacements:
- Volume pricing — purchasing materials for 20, 50, or 100+ decks commands significant discounts
- Consistent aesthetics — all decks share the same materials, colors, and design standards
- Efficient scheduling — one mobilization and continuous crew presence reduces per-unit labor costs
- Uniform warranties — all decks carry the same warranty start date and terms
- Simplified management — one contract, one project manager, one set of inspections
- Building code compliance — all decks meet current codes simultaneously
Signs Your Community Needs Deck Replacement
HOA boards should watch for these indicators that community-wide deck replacement is approaching:
- Structural concerns — soft or bouncy deck boards, wobbling railings, cracked support posts
- Surface deterioration — splintering wood, extensive cracking, severe fading or discoloration
- Moisture damage — rot at ledger boards, posts, or joists; fungal growth; water pooling
- Fastener failure — popping nails, corroded screws, loose connections
- Railing instability — railing posts that move or wobble when pushed
- Age — wood decks over 15-20 years old typically need replacement; even composite decks eventually require attention
- Increasing maintenance costs — when annual repair costs approach replacement costs, it's time

Choosing Deck Materials for Community Projects
Composite Decking
Composite decking (brands like Trex, TimberTech, and AZEK) has become the preferred choice for townhome communities because of its durability and low maintenance requirements.
Community benefits:
- Minimal ongoing maintenance — no annual staining or sealing
- Consistent appearance maintained for decades
- Resistance to rot, insects, and moisture damage
- Slip-resistant surfaces for resident safety
- Wide range of colors and wood-grain textures
- 25-50 year manufacturer warranties
PVC Decking
PVC (cellular) decking like AZEK and Wolf PVC offers the ultimate in moisture resistance and durability, making it ideal for Minnesota's freeze-thaw climate.
Community benefits:
- Complete moisture imperviousness — no swelling, warping, or rot
- Exceptional stain resistance
- Lightest weight option, reducing structural requirements
- Will not splinter, crack, or check
- Superior performance in freeze-thaw conditions
Pressure-Treated Wood
While less common in new community projects, pressure-treated wood remains an option for budget-conscious communities.
Community considerations:
- Lowest upfront cost
- Requires annual staining or sealing — significant ongoing maintenance burden
- Susceptible to warping, cracking, and splinting over time
- Shorter lifespan (10-15 years) compared to composite and PVC alternatives
- Maintenance compliance across dozens of units is challenging
For most townhome communities, composite or PVC decking is the recommended choice due to dramatically lower long-term maintenance requirements and costs.
Planning the Community Deck Replacement
Assessment Phase
Commission a structural assessment of existing decks across the community. This assessment should document:
- Structural condition of framing, posts, and ledger board connections
- Surface condition of decking and railings
- Code compliance status — current building codes likely differ from when original decks were built
- Drainage patterns and impact on adjacent siding and gutters
- Accessibility requirements under current ADA and local codes
Design and Specification
Develop standardized deck designs that:
- Meet current building codes including railing height, baluster spacing, and structural load requirements
- Accommodate varying unit configurations while maintaining consistent aesthetics
- Include proper flashing at the ledger board connection to protect siding and structure
- Address drainage beneath decks — especially for ground-level or stacked deck configurations
- Specify material, color, railing style, and hardware for community-wide consistency
Budgeting
Community deck replacement costs vary based on deck size, material, and structural requirements:
- Composite decking — $45-$75 per square foot installed
- PVC decking — $55-$85 per square foot installed
- Pressure-treated wood — $25-$45 per square foot installed
For a community of 30 townhomes with average deck sizes of 200 square feet each:
- Composite: $270,000-$450,000 total ($9,000-$15,000 per unit)
- PVC: $330,000-$510,000 total ($11,000-$17,000 per unit)
- Wood: $150,000-$270,000 total ($5,000-$9,000 per unit)
Volume pricing typically reduces these estimates by 10-20% for community-scale projects.
Managing the Replacement Project
Phasing Strategy
Work with your contractor to develop a phasing plan that:
- Groups adjacent units for efficient crew movement
- Minimizes the time any individual unit is without a deck
- Accounts for seasonal weather constraints in Minnesota
- Coordinates with any concurrent roofing or siding work
Resident Communication
Keep residents informed throughout the process:
- Advance notice of their unit's scheduled deck removal and replacement
- Timeline for completion (typically 3-5 days per deck)
- Instructions for removing personal items from existing decks
- Safety requirements during construction
- Temporary access accommodations if the deck provides primary access
Quality Control
Implement consistent quality standards:
- Pre-construction meetings to review specifications and expectations
- Structural inspections at framing completion before decking installation
- Code compliance verification by the local building inspector
- Final walkthrough of each completed deck before acceptance
Integrating Deck Work with Other Exterior Projects
Community deck replacement often coincides with other exterior maintenance needs. Coordinating deck work with siding, roofing, or gutter projects offers significant advantages:
- Scaffolding and access equipment can serve multiple trades
- Ledger board flashing integration is seamless with concurrent siding work
- Drainage solutions can be addressed comprehensively
- Overall project costs decrease through shared mobilization and overhead

Frequently Asked Questions
How long does a community-wide deck replacement take?
Timeline depends on community size and deck complexity. A 30-unit community typically takes 3-4 months with an experienced crew. Each individual deck takes 3-5 working days from demolition to completion.
Can we phase the deck replacement over multiple years?
Yes, phased replacement is common for budget management. Group replacements by building or section, completing a portion of the community each year. Specify the same materials for all phases to ensure consistency.
What is the best decking material for Minnesota townhome communities?
For Minnesota's climate, composite or PVC decking is recommended for their resistance to freeze-thaw damage, moisture imperviousness, and low maintenance requirements. PVC decking offers the best moisture performance for our harsh winters.
Do we need permits for townhome deck replacement?
Yes, deck replacement typically requires building permits. Your contractor should handle permit applications and coordinate inspections. Current code requirements may differ from original construction, potentially requiring structural upgrades.
